LeConte Glacier, United States
Enjoy LeConte Glacier, noted as the southernmost tidewater glacier in the Northern Hemisphere, and an awe-inspiring landscape. Guests witness the glacier's imposing beauty up close, a highlight of the Alaskan wilderness. Realize there are no mega ships at this most amazing glacier, as they are much too LARGE to enter the shallow entrance to this magical wilderness fjord. We will spend most of our day here, exploring by kayak or small boat. We may even have a chance to go ashore and frolic amongst icebergs stranded on the beach. ... Read More

Kuiu Island, United States
The west side of Kuiu Island is our playground for the day. We're in black-bear country now and Kuiu Island plays host to the densest population of the iconic species on the planet. Tucked into a bay, the waters are calm and filled with the smallest marine mammal on earth - the sea otter. Rafts of otters float by - unperturbed by our presence, and about as cute as one might imagine them to be. Humpback whales patrol the reefs in search of schools of herring - resident bubble-netters are a rare and exciting sight. The cold, nutrient rich waters provide opportunity not just for above-water activities. Try your hand at a snorkel (the warmest wetsuits known to man are at your disposal, fear not) and unlock an entire universe of discovery as you peruse the most diverse population of sea-stars on earth - a surprise to many who visit this place. For just a moment, the cold water is forgotten as you're transported into what can only be described as a "cold water tropical reef". The Pacific transforms into the wildest touch-tank you can imagine. Meals included: breakfast, lunch, dinner ... Read More

Chichagof Island, United States
Seek out the elusive coastal brown bear along this rugged coastline. The east side of Chichagof Island includes three specific areas that have exceptionally good opportunities for sighting these wonderful creatures. Your captain will use his knowledge to put you in the best spot, which changes regularly. This day may include the opportunity for hikes ashore, kayaking, skiff rides, and hopefully watching brown bears from all our small boats and kayaks. The bear population is abundant in this area. The day concludes as we get underway, and guests share their experiences and photos with fellow travelers. Meals included: breakfast, lunch, dinner ... Read More
